  7. Woodlawn Memorial Cemetery (Santa Monica, California)

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Woodlawn_Memorial_Cemetery...

    Woodlawn Cemetery, Mausoleum & Mortuary, formerly Ballona Cemetery, is located at 1847 14th Street, alongside Pico Boulevard in Santa Monica, California, United States. The cemetery was founded in 1897 and sits on 26 acres. [ 1 ]

  8. Westlawn-Hillcrest Funeral Home and Memorial Park -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Westlawn-Hillcrest_Funeral...

    The Art Deco Singing Tower was built in 1931, and was modeled after the famous Bok Tower in Lake Wales, Florida. [1] The Tower plays music daily from 8:00 a.m. to 6:00 p.m. [1] A funeral home located within the cemetery perimeter opened in 1998. [1] Cremations are also performed onsite.
